Vous êtes sur la page 1sur 1

BTS Informatique 2

TD N° 2 ITO
M. MBONGO Ivan
SQL Procédural
14 mars 2021

Pour les exemples de ce TD, la base de données GESCOM qui sera utilisée est comme
suivante :

Exercice 1 :

1. Ecrire une procédure stockée PS1 qui calcul pour un client donné calcul le montant de sa
commande.
2. Ecrire une procédure stockée PS2 qui affiche les produits restant en stock en fonction des
produits commandé.
3. Créer une procédure stockée PS3 qui affiche les clients d’une localité donnée.
4. Ecrire une procédure stockée permet d’enregistrer un produit dans une commande.
5. Ecrire une procédure stockée qui affiche la liste des commandes passées dans une période
donnée.

Exercice 2 :

Créer les triggers suivants :

1. Qui annule la commande d’un produit si la quantité commandée est indisponible.


2. Qui à l’ajout d’une commande d’un produit vérifie :
a. Si la quantité commandée est indisponible, annuler la commande.
3. Qui à l’ajout d’une commande d’un produit met à jour le stock de ce produit.
4. Qui à la suppression d’une commande d’un produit met à jour le stock de ce produit.
5. Qui à l’ajout d’une commande d’un produit vérifie :
a. Si le client n’est pas solvable , annuler la commande.
b. Si le client est solvable, déduire de son compte le montant de la commande du produit.

Vous aimerez peut-être aussi